Forex functions around the clock and gives investors the opportunity to trade in line with the transforming features of the earth’s political, social and economic events. It kicks off everyday in Sydney. From Sydney, it ploughs through New York, London and Tokyo and does a re-run back to Sydney to start preparations for the following day. Lastly on a correlated commentary, forex scams might include churning of customer accounts for the purpose of generating commissions, selling software that is supposed to guide the customer to large profits, improperly managed "managed accounts", false advertising, Ponzi schemes and outright fraud.
